Transaction 5bf42c86c76f2ea8ce25d655ea8f388be89af612a5453be21c9e33062bcc10d1
1 Input
1 Output
-
5bf42c86c76f2ea8ce25d655ea8f388be89af612a5453be21c9e33062bcc10d1:0
- value
- 10044969
- script pubkey
- OP_0 OP_PUSHBYTES_20 58b04c36c6f00090cc635fe38c14b9d6032069b9
- address
- bc1qtzcycdkx7qqfpnrrtl3cc99e6cpjq6dexww6ev